Here’s a tip: 1. Use Gasgacinch Gasket Sealer on paper gaskets and their surfaces. 2. Use ThreeBond Liquid Gasket 1184 on machined metal-to-metal surfaces. 3. Bolt lengths differ in most components, although they may appear similar in length. I have witnessed a few primaries damaged from bolts blowing out the blind holes in the inner primary case. 4. Clean, dry and flat surfaces are a MUST to promote good gasket sealing and adhesion. Learn to use a file and flatten any high spots that typically occur with parts that have been in place and torqued for a long length of time. 5. Re-check your critical fasteners! Harley’s do shake a bit and will loosen fasteners with the high temperature heat cycling.

I use UV fluorescent dye on my trucks for AC, oil and other systems. I've not needed it on a bike yet but I'll reach for my dye and blacklight when the time comes. Best to chase leaks at night or in darkness. The dye shows up nicely and is harmless to the engine. The car guys figured out troubleshooting modern vehicles long before bikes became modern.

Hey bud to replace the starter seal on a 2005 Road King custom do you have to remove the inner primary or can you just take the primary cover off loosen the starter take the starter off and insert the starter seal form the back side thanks any advice would be a great help
@TheHarleyTech
@TheHarleyTech 6 жыл бұрын
05 starter seals are different than the one shown in this video. There is more to taking the starter apart from the primary. I’ve never done one pre 07 without removing the inner primary. It’s a pressed in seal, not an o ring. Plus, the starter gear is bolted through the inner primary.
